Who Calls Abroad from Islamabad
Islamabad's outbound diaspora is shaped by its economy of education and government. Children of federal civil servants have historically used public-sector connections to reach good universities abroad, then stayed in the UK, US, or Canada on professional visas. The city has produced a notable concentration of academics, doctors, and engineers in North American and British universities. Within Islamabad, the international community is unusually large: embassies, the UN offices in Blue Area, and multinational NGOs bring in significant numbers of foreign nationals who maintain intense calling contact with their home countries. Families from Khyber Pakhtunkhwa and Azad Kashmir who moved to Islamabad for government jobs bring their own diaspora links β UK connections in particular are strong through the Mirpuri and Pashtun communities.

Telecommunications in Bahamas
The telecommunications infrastructure in the Bahamas is well-developed, providing a reliable network for both residents and visitors. The primary mobile network operators are BTC (Bahamas Telecommunications Company) and Aliv, which offer extensive coverage across the islands. As of 2023, BTC has launched 5G services in select areas, while 4G LTE is widely available, ensuring high-speed internet connectivity for users. Mobile phone usage is prevalent, with nearly 100% of the population having access to mobile services, reflecting a strong adoption of mobile technology.
Landline availability is still present, particularly in urban areas, but mobile phones have largely overtaken landlines in terms of daily use. The Bahamian government and telecommunications regulators have continuously encouraged investments in infrastructure, leading to improved connectivity even in more remote locations. This makes it easy for people to stay connected, both locally and internationally.
Dialing Bahamas from Abroad
Dialing the Bahamas from another country requires a specific format. To make an international call, you need to first dial your country's exit code, followed by the country code for the Bahamas, which is +1-242. The "1" signifies that the Bahamas is part of the North American Numbering Plan, and "242" is the specific area code for the islands.
For example, if you are calling from the United States, you would dial: 011 (exit code) + 1 (country code) + 242 (area code) + local number.
When calling mobile numbers, the format remains the same, as there are no additional prefixes required. However, itβs important to note that some local businesses may have different formats for their landline and mobile numbers, so always double-check the number you need to dial.

Calling Etiquette in Bahamas
Communication in the Bahamas tends to be friendly and informal, reflecting the island's laid-back culture. When answering a call, itβs common for individuals to greet the caller with "Hello" or "Good day," followed by their name. Informal greeting styles are widely accepted, even in professional settings, but itβs advisable to maintain a level of respect, especially when speaking with elders or in formal business contexts.
Cold calling is generally acceptable, but establishing a rapport before making business inquiries can be beneficial. In business communications, itβs common to start with pleasantries before delving into the subject matter. For personal calls, the atmosphere is typically relaxed, and discussions can range from casual to serious depending on the context. Preferred communication channels may vary by individual, but phone calls are often favored for personal interactions, while emails are more common for formal business communications.
Bahamas Phone Numbers: What to Expect
The Bahamas uses the North American Numbering Plan, so numbers are ten digits just like U.S. or Canadian ones β the area code is 242 for all islands. That uniformity means there's no quick visual way to distinguish a mobile from a landline by looking at the number alone. In practice, mobile phones dominate daily life across Nassau, Freeport, and the Out Islands; landlines are most reliably found at hotels, government offices, and established businesses. One wrinkle for foreign callers: some businesses list a 1-242 number that rings a cell, not a desk. If you need to confirm you're reaching an office and not a personal mobile, it's worth asking. Numbers on the Out Islands β smaller cays, private resorts β are almost exclusively mobile.
